David B. Davis

1943 ~ 2023

David Burton Davis, age 79, passed away March 22, 2023, in Sandy, UT. He was born November 19, 1943, in Price, UT to Burton and Shirley Cima Davis. Dave grew up in Helper, UT and graduated from Price High School. He married Lorraine Weed on August 22, 1970, in Portuguese Bend, CA. They have been married for 52 wonderful years. Together they lived in Long Beach, CA, Sandy, UT, and Maricopa, AZ.

Dave enlisted in July 1964 in the US Navy. His service included Boot Camp, San Diego US Naval Training Center; Nov 1964 Medical Training at Naval Hospital San Diego; Mar 1965 Hospital Duty at Naval Hospital, San Diego; Jun 1966 Medical Combat Training at Camp Pendleton; Aug 1966 Vietnam with US Marines Corp, in combat as medical corpsman; Sept 1967 USS Galveston GLG -3. July 1968 Discharged with honorable discharge. He was proud of his military service. Dave was awarded the Purple Heart for his combat service in Vietnam.

He graduated from Westminster College, Salt Lake City, UT. Dave worked for Utah Power and Light (UP&L) and retired from PacifiCorp, Salt Lake City, UT as System Dispatcher.

Dave was a resident of Sandy, UT for 31 years. He enjoyed trains, cars, sailing, bowling, camping, fishing, golfing, woodworking, traveling and visiting with family and friends.
